Here’s the exact process, explained step-by-step. It involves using a package forwarder: a warehouse in the United States that will accept your Zulily order and forward it on to you in Canada. No, Zulily does not ship to Canada, but I’ve designed a process for getting any Zulily order shipped to Canada with zero headaches. Founded in 2009, Zulily has its headquarter in Seattle, Washington, USA. Working in Canada, North America, Ireland, the United Kingdom, and Australia, their brand has a 366 million dollar revenue. Owned by Qurate Retail Group, Zulily is an American online retail store that sells clothing, footwear, toys, and home items.

PDF reader in Microsoft Edge comes with support for adding and editing highlights. The next screenshot shows how a user can add inking to a pdf page. In addition to inking PDF files as needed, you can use color and stroke width to bring attention to different parts of the PDF file. This capability is now available in Microsoft Edge. Inking on PDF files comes in handy to take quick notes for easy reference, sign, or fill out PDF forms. The next screenshot shows the popup menu for turning on Caret mode browsing. This ability lets users easily create elements as highlights, or interact with elements as links, form fields with the keyboard. The caret can also be used to navigate through the file, or to select text by pressing Shift while moving the cursor. When caret browsing is active and the focus is on the content, users will see a blinking cursor in the PDF file. When a user presses F7 again, caret browsing is turned off. If enabled, caret browsing is available for any content opened in the browser, be it PDF files or web pages. If a user presses the F7 key anywhere in the browser, they're asked if caret browsing should be turned on. The two page view is shown in the next screenshot.Ĭaret browsing is available for PDF files opened in Microsoft Edge, which means that users can interact with PDF files using the keyboard. To change how the PDF document is being viewed, users can click the Page View button in the PDF toolbar and then choose either view they want to use. Users can change the layout of a document from a single page view to two pages that are displayed side by side. Microsoft Edge supports different views for PDF documents in our Dev and Canary channels. The next screenshot shows the navigation pane for an open document. The pane stays open for as long as needed and can be closed when the user wants to go back to reading the document. The user can then click any of the labels in the pane to navigate to that section of the document. When a user clicks the Table of contents icon, a navigation pane that shows a list of the labeled sections and subsections in the PDF document is shown. ![]() Table of contents lets users easily navigate through PDF documents that have a table of contents. Extracting TAR archives is straightforward. ![]() Still, the seats are comfortable, visibility is great and you’ll have no complaints from passengers in terms of space – the Highlander is one of the roomiest SUVs on the market. It’s a pity the infotainment already looks and feels a bit old-school, though. That means it’s not the most attractive cabin, granted, but many will see it as a worthy sacrifice. At least there’s some plush soft-touch trim dotted about the place to improve things.Įase-of-use is a big thing here: Toyota has resisted the urge to cover the dash in fiddly touch-sensitive buttons or bury every function in the touchscreen. That’s no bad thing, however, especially in a family SUV: everything feels built to last, although some plastics don’t feel or look as nice as they should for the price. The same applies to the cabin, which is clearly more about function than beauty. In fact, it looks a little bit bland next to the more distinctive Kia Sorento. If you expected the Toyota Highlander to have the same angular, creased look as the smaller RAV4, you’ll either be disappointed or relieved (depending on your view). The latter offer posher badges, but they can’t match the Highlander’s long list of standard equipment. But it’s also priced to compete with basic versions of the Audi Q7 and Land Rover Discovery. The Highlander is aimed at big, seven-seat SUV alternatives such as the Kia Sorento and Hyundai Santa Fe. Thankfully, though, the Highlander is a worthy new addition to Toyota’s UK range. But cars aimed at the States quite often flop over here. Like Halloween, fast food and large fridge freezers, many things made popular in America have also become popular in Europe. It’s hugely popular in the US, however, where millions of the things have been sold over the past two decades. You’d be forgiven for having never heard of a Toyota Highlander, as this is the first time the model has been sold in the UK. ![]() ![]() The Toyota Highlander is a large, seven-seat SUV that sits above the company’s RAV4 in size and is only offered as a hybrid. Talking about it is the best way to allow you to feel more comfortable about this natural part of your development. If you are feeling uncomfortable about having a wet dream, talk with an adult you trust – a parent, a school counselor, your primary care provider. While having to change your sheets or clean up afterward may be embarrassing or annoying, keep in mind that wet dreams are a normal part of development. This is completely normal and nothing to be embarrassed about! Can I prevent wet dreams from happening?Īlthough some people have ideas about how to prevent wet dreams from happening, there is no proven strategy for this. ![]() Some guys wake up because they feel like they are going to wet the bed. You may have trouble remembering the dream or feel confused just after you have a wet dream. If you happen to have an arousing dream during this period of sleep, you will sometimes ejaculate. During the REM (rapid eye movement) phase of sleep, it’s natural for guys to experience an erection. What causes a wet dream?Ī wet dream occurs when you have a sexually arousing dream during sleep, and your body releases semen through ejaculation. Most wet dreams are reported in teenage boys and young men, and sometimes they occur well into adulthood.
